Whincup tops final practice

by Zane Shackleton
June 27, 2020
in Australia, News, Supercars
0

Jamie Whincup has turned his opening session woes around by topping the final practice session at Sydney Motorsport Park.

A late charge by Scott McLaughlin and Shane Van Gisbergen saw the kiwi duo end up second and third.

Practice 1 times were instantly abolished as Whincup, who suffered a troubled opening session, set a 1.29.084 to leap himself to the top of the timing board in the opening few minutes.

The seven-time series champion then improved his own personal best to set a 1.28.8314, knocking on the door of qualifying times last time the championship visited the New South Wales venue.

Whincup’s time would not be headed as one-by-one his rivals failed to pip the Red Bull Commodore.

Erebus duo Anton De Pasquale and David Reynolds proved competitive out of the gates and carried their fine form into Free Practice 2.

De Pasqaule would end the session fifth, nine spots ahead of his teammate.

After a strong opening session, incumbent series champion Scott McLaughlin was evidently focused on their long stint performance.

The kiwi and DJR Team Penske teammate Fabian Coulthard accommodated the lowly positions until the final 10 minutes where they elevated themselves to second and seventh respectively.

A relatively clean session was almost interrupted when Van Gisbergen went for a wild ride along the grass at turn 3. Though barring some superficial damage the practice one leader continued on with his stint.

Next up for the field is qualifying followed by a Top 15 shootout which is set to begin from 3.15 pm NZT.
